13-2026 — Plat / Replat in Gallatin, TN

Twin Ponds Subdivision is a major development with amended preliminary and final master development plans involving grading, drainage, detention ponds, and utility infrastructure across multiple lots with road extensions. The project includes off-site improvements such as Bison Trail extension through city property and requires compliance with TDEC water quality certifications and FEMA floodplain regulations.
